eps100 100x1000x1000, commonly referred to as Expanded Polystyrene (EPS) 100, is a type of foam insulation that is renowned for its high compressive strength and excellent thermal performance. The “100x1000x1000” in its name refers to its density and dimensions, with a density of 100kg/m³ and standard dimensions of 1000mm x 1000mm x 1000mm. These specific characteristics contribute to the overall durability and versatility of eps100 100x1000x1000, making it an attractive option for builders, architects, and engineers.
One of the key benefits of using eps100 100x1000x1000 in construction projects is its exceptional compressive strength. The high-density EPS foam is capable of withstanding heavy loads without deforming or losing its shape, making it a reliable choice for applications where strength and stability are crucial. This property makes eps100 100x1000x1000 an ideal material for use in foundation insulation, floor slabs, and roofing systems, where structural integrity is paramount.
In addition to its impressive compressive strength, eps100 100x1000x1000 also offers superior thermal insulation properties. The closed-cell structure of the foam creates a barrier against heat transfer, helping to maintain consistent indoor temperatures and reduce energy costs. By incorporating eps100 100x1000x1000 into building envelopes, walls, and roofs, contractors can enhance the energy efficiency of a structure and contribute to a more sustainable design.
Another advantage of using eps100 100x1000x1000 is its lightweight and easy-to-handle nature. Unlike traditional building materials like concrete or brick, EPS foam is lightweight and can be easily cut, shaped, and installed on-site. This feature not only simplifies the construction process but also reduces labor costs and construction time significantly. Additionally, eps100 100x1000x1000 is moisture-resistant, mold-resistant, and non-toxic, making it a safe and durable option for various building applications.
